Output 15d3e7761995736b58f2b3c282f0ef752815b6a39d28c3ef57d064e76137ea6b:0

value
606953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bac32d89168a00439ba9d10c75b9d1cf12c2e186 OP_EQUAL
address
3JiXRRM4so9Ssgv2zjHCYo99scughhRX67
transaction
15d3e7761995736b58f2b3c282f0ef752815b6a39d28c3ef57d064e76137ea6b
spent
true